What internet speed do I need for my house in Gaywood?

The answer to this can depend on various factors including your internet activities, the amount of people in your family, and even the devices you use. Let’s analyse together.
Internet Activities
The first step is to understand what you use your broadband internet connection at your Gaywood home for.If you’re primarily browsing the internet, receiving and sending emails, and engaging in social media, a standard broadband plan offering speeds ranging from 10 to 25 Mbps would be adequate for your needs.
If you’re interested in streaming movies or music, you may consider bumping up that speed. For watching high-definition movies, a speed of around 15 to 25 Mbps per stream is suggested. If you’re into ultra HD or 4K streaming, then you’re looking at a minimum of 25 megabits per second for your house in Gaywood.
In the world of gaming, both speed and a reliable connection are essential. Usually, it is generally advised to have a speed of 50-75 Mbps to ensure smooth gaming sessions. However, for more demanding gaming experiences, you may discover the need for a faster connection.Number of Users in your Gaywood property
The second aspect to consider is the number of people in your Gaywood household that are using your internet connection.
If it’s only you in the home, the speeds previously mentioned should be sufficient. However, for each additional individual at your house in Gaywood who will be online at the same time, you should increase your broadband speed accordingly.
For instance, if you have four family members all engaged in streaming, gaming, and browsing, you’ll require a connection speed that can accommodate that heavy usage, in the range of 100 Mbps or greater.
Number of Devices in your Gaywood household
Lastly, think about devices you are using within your household in Gaywood. Smartphones and tablets usually do not require as much internet speed compared to notebooks and desktop PCs.

Different types of internet connections available in Gaywood

DSL (Digital Subscriber Line)
DSL broadband connections use telephone lines to transmit data, providing a internet connection over the existing telephone networks in Gaywood. Although DSL (Digital Subscriber Line) offers faster internet speeds compared to dial-up, it’s performance and speed tend to degrade in quality over long distances.Cable
Cable broadband utilises coaxial cables to deliver internet services. It provides higher speed and higher bandwidth compared to DSL (Digital Subscriber Line), as the cable infrastructure is specifically designed for data.
Cable broadband is mostly available in urban and suburban areas and may also be available at your property in Gaywood. The most generally available cable provider is Virgin Media.
Fibre-optic broadband
Fibre-optic broadband is the fastest and most reliable type of internet connection.
It internet thin strands of glass or plastic to transmit data as pulses of light, providing absolutely incredible high speeds and low latency. Fiber-optic broadband connections are gradually expanding, mostly in metropolitan areas, and provide great performance for bandwidth-intensive online activites.
Satellite
Satellite broadband connects home to the internet via satellites encircling the Earth.
It is It is available in rural or remote areas where standard wired links may not be feasible.
